The Great Stupa of Boudhanath in the Kathmandu valley, a vast dome-shaped monument representing the Mind of the Buddha, is the primary pilgrimage destination for Tantric Buddhists of the Himalayas and a major draw for Tibetan Buddhists from all over the planet.

Witness – Witness – Birth in Nepal

Nepal has some of the worst maternal death statistics in the world, with some six women dying in childbirth every day. Subina Shrestha, a Nepalese filmmaker who is herself five months pregnant, sets out to find out why so many mothers are dying in childbirth.

Nepal GoodWeave Foundation

Tackling child labour in Nepal’s carpet-weaving industry Nepal GoodWeave Foundation is this year’s winner of the STARS Foundation 2011 Asia Protection Impact Award. Nepal GoodWeave has been selected for its work in preventing child labour in the carpet-weaving industry by engaging businesses to abide by its licencee agreement, a child-labour-free stamp of good practice.
